Summary: Tomoya Okazaki is a third year high school student resentful of his life. His mother passed away from a car accident when he was younger, causing his father to resort to alcohol and gambling. This results in fights between the two until Tomoya's shoulder is injured in a fight. Since then, Tomoya has had distant relationships with his father, causing him to become a delinquent over time. While on a walk to school, he meets a strange girl named Nagisa Furukawa who is a year older, but is repeating due to illness. Due to this, she is often alone as most of her friends have moved on. The two begin hanging out and slowly, as time goes by, Tomoya finds his life shifting in a new direction.

Now that I've got that out of the way, time to talk about the anime. All in all, Clannad was an incredible visual novel, and the anime managed to stay pretty on key with the story. There were a few minor differences, particularly in the anime drawing style and some of the events, but these are to be expected in the transition from a VN to an anime. One character I would have liked to see more of would be Tomoyo, but fortunately she was able to get her very own episode (and spin-off game too). However, potential viewers beware: this anime is pretty far on the depressing side, and the visual novel is even worse. It shouldn't stop you from watching this terrific series, but it's better to be aware beforehand and not have it be a slap to the face later on.

Let's see, what else? Oh yes, the characters are very well done. Each have their own unique personalities and small quirks that make you love every one of them. The comedy manages to stay excellent, and if you listen closely you can catch the occasional reference to something else. The story unfolds in a way to make you eager to know what's coming next, while all the while making you relate to each of the characters. You quickly form your personal favorites, but there is never anyone you can really dislike. Combining that with a beautiful soundtrack, this anime has quickly become a masterpiece. If you're willing to put the time and effort into watching this series, you will not be disappointed.
